Horse Riding in Marmaris & Icmeler: An Authentic Adventure on Gentle Horses
Exploring Marmaris doesn’t have to mean just lounging on the beach or cruising its lively streets. For those seeking a more immersive experience in nature, the Horse Riding Tour offers a rare chance to connect with the stunning Turkish countryside on the back of a well-trained horse. This tour is perfect for travelers wanting a laid-back yet exhilarating escape into nature, with the added bonus of guided support—even if you’ve never ridden before.
What really makes this experience stand out is the friendly, knowledgeable guides who ensure safety and fun, and the opportunity to enjoy beautiful mountain vistas while riding on mellow, gentle horses. On the flip side, some might find the 2-hour ride a bit short if they’re craving a full-day adventure, but for most, it strikes a perfect balance of time and scope.
This tour is especially suited to those who crave outdoor activity, scenic views, and a touch of local flavor, all in a relaxed setting. It’s ideal for solo travelers, couples, or families with children who are eager for a memorable, authentic experience in the Turkish countryside.


Walking into this tour, you’ll appreciate the simplicity yet charm of the setup. After a convenient pickup from your hotel in Marmaris, a comfortable 20-minute drive whisks you into the countryside. The journey itself is part of the adventure—winding through local neighborhoods and scenic rural roads, giving a glimpse of everyday life outside the tourist hotspots.

Once at the ranch or designated riding spot, the staff—who are described as funny, friendly, and approachable—will give you a quick briefing. According to reviews, the guides are excellent at making novices feel at ease. Rachael_N shared, “The staff were funny, friendly and made us feel at ease,” which highlights the welcoming atmosphere. Safety is clearly a priority, as full insurance is included, and all equipment is provided, including rental options for old shoes or clothes if needed.
The horses are described as well-mannered, friendly, and suitable for beginners. You don’t need previous riding experience, which makes this tour accessible for most people. The focus is on enjoying the surroundings rather than technical riding. Expect to traverse paths that reveal the lush, scenic beauty of the mountains surrounding Marmaris, with views that are impressive even for seasoned travelers.
One review even mentions the experience as “excellent horse riding in the national park,” emphasizing the natural beauty of the area. Riders typically find the horses very gentle, with most people feeling comfortable even if it’s their first time on a horse.
The real charm here is the combination of nature, quiet, and fun. The ride lasts about two hours, giving enough time to soak in the scenery without feeling rushed. The peacefulness of the mountains, combined with the rhythmic motion of the horse, offers a calming experience—perfect for those looking to unwind.
The tour covers hotel transfer, guiding service, all necessary equipment, and full insurance—things that add a lot of value and peace of mind. You’ll want to wear comfortable, old clothes and shoes suitable for riding or rent them at the ranch. Drinks and personal spendings aren’t included, so bringing some money for water or snacks might be wise.
At just over $35 per person, the cost is quite reasonable given the included transportation, guidance, and insurance. The fact that it’s booked around 25 days in advance suggests it’s popular among travelers seeking a reliable outdoor activity.

Do I need prior riding experience?
Not at all. The horses are friendly and well-trained, and guides are there to help you feel comfortable regardless of your skill level.
Is transportation included?
Yes, hotel pickup and drop-off in Marmaris are included, making it easy to join the tour without extra hassle.
What should I wear?
Wear comfortable, old clothes and shoes suitable for riding. You can also rent shoes at the ranch if needed.
How long does the ride last?
The actual riding experience lasts approximately 2 hours, giving enough time to enjoy the scenery without feeling rushed.
Is the tour suitable for children?
While not explicitly stated, the gentle horses and beginner-friendly nature suggest it’s suitable for most ages, provided children are comfortable with horses.
What happens if the weather is bad?
If canceled due to poor weather,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
